WebThe Law Reform (Marriage and Divorce) Act 1976 (“LRA”) and the Guardianship of Infant Act 1961 (“GIA”) are two major acts that address custody issues in Malaysia. When … WebBest interests of the child is a three-fold concept under the CRC. The first is as a substantive legal right, as described above. The second is as a fundamental interpretative legal principle: conflicting interpretations must be resolved by using the interpretation which most effectively serves the child’s best interests (GC No. 14, para. 6 ...

WebThe Law Reform (Marriage and Divorce) Act 1976 (“LRA”) and the Guardianship of Infant Act 1961 (“GIA”) are two major acts that address custody issues in Malaysia. When determining which parent should be granted custody of a child, both acts stipulate that the kid’s best interest or well-being shall take precedence.
